#512505 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#512505 is composed of 31.8% red, 14.5% green and 2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 54.3% magenta, 93.8% yellow and 68.2% black. It has a hue angle of 25.3 degrees, a saturation of 88.4% and a lightness of 16.9%. #512505 color hex could be obtained by blending #a24a0a with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663300.

Shades and Tints of #512505

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070300 is the darkest color, while #fef8f4 is the lightest one.
